While it is still early in fall camp, with only one practice in full gear under their belt, Cockfather Illustrated takes a look into the garnet crystal ball to make an early forecast on which newcomers will play, and which newcomers are headed for a red-shirt season.
QB-Chris Smelley- will likely be the backup to Blake Mitchell and play this fall.
WR-Moe Brown- will definitely play, and could start when USC uses a 3 WR set.
WR-Chris Hail- a definite red-shirt, and could move to the secondary in the spring.
OT-Hutch Eckerson- will likely be USC's 3rd offensive tackle and play significant snaps.
OG-Kevin Young- will likely play and could unseat James Thompson at RG.
OG-Garrett Anderson- too close to call at this point, a determination could come after next weeks second scrimage.
OG-Seaver Brown-definite red-shirt.
OC-Pierre Andrews- definite red-shirt.
OT-Heath Batchelor- a likely red-shirt.
DE-Eric Norwood- will play significant snaps at DE. Excellent pass rusher.
DT-Joel Reaves- will play sparingly.
DT-Kenirck Ellis- likely red-shirt
DE-Terrance Campbell-too close to call. See Garrett Anderson.
DE-Casper Brinkley- will be a starter at the bandit end position.
LB-Japser Brinkley-will be the starter at MLB.
LB-Rodney Paulk- it appears that Paulk will play on special teams and backup Marvin Sapp.
LB-Vandaral Shackleford-definite red-shirt.
CB-Captain Munnerlyn- will play in the secondary, and could return kicks.
FS-Darian Stewart- likely starter.
ROV-Emmanuel Cook- should see action on special teams and as a backup safety.
FS-Ncik Prochak- a likely red-shirt.
